Lines Matching refs:GetSelf

58     Self& GetSelf() { return static_cast<Self&>(*this); }  in GetSelf()  function
59 const Self& GetSelf() const { return static_cast<const Self&>(*this); } in GetSelf() function
67 ArchiveHandle handle = GetSelf().GetHandleTable().Register(archive); in AddArchive()
72 Result result = GetSelf().RegisterToNameMap(name, handle); in AddArchive()
75 GetSelf().GetHandleTable().Unregister(handle); in AddArchive()
83 NN_UTIL_RETURN_IF_FAILED(GetSelf().GetArchiveHandle(&handle, name)); in RemoveArchive()
84 GetSelf().UnregisterFromNameMap(name); in RemoveArchive()
85 GetSelf().GetHandleTable().Unregister(handle); in RemoveArchive()
98 ArchiveName name = GetSelf().GetArchiveName(path); in OpenFile()
104 NN_UTIL_RETURN_IF_FAILED(GetSelf().GetArchiveHandle(&handle, name)); in OpenFile()
107 Accessor acc(GetSelf().GetHandleTable(), handle); in OpenFile()
112 …NN_UTIL_RETURN_IF_FAILED(acc->OpenFile(&file, transaction, GetSelf().GetPathString(Move(path)), pa… in OpenFile()
120 Accessor acc(GetSelf().GetHandleTable(), handle.archiveHandle); in ReadFile()
130 Accessor acc(GetSelf().GetHandleTable(), handle.archiveHandle); in WriteFile()
140 Accessor acc(GetSelf().GetHandleTable(), handle.archiveHandle); in GetFileSize()
150 Accessor acc(GetSelf().GetHandleTable(), handle.archiveHandle); in SetFileSize()
160 Accessor acc(GetSelf().GetHandleTable(), handle.archiveHandle); in CloseFile()
172 ArchiveName name = GetSelf().GetArchiveName(path); in OpenDirectory()
178 NN_UTIL_RETURN_IF_FAILED(GetSelf().GetArchiveHandle(&handle, name)); in OpenDirectory()
181 Accessor acc(GetSelf().GetHandleTable(), handle); in OpenDirectory()
186 … NN_UTIL_RETURN_IF_FAILED(acc->OpenDirectory(&directory, GetSelf().GetPathString(Move(path)))); in OpenDirectory()
194 Accessor acc(GetSelf().GetHandleTable(), handle.archiveHandle); in ReadDirectory()
204 Accessor acc(GetSelf().GetHandleTable(), handle.archiveHandle); in CloseDirectory()
216 ArchiveName name = GetSelf().GetArchiveName(path); in DeleteFile()
222 NN_UTIL_RETURN_IF_FAILED(GetSelf().GetArchiveHandle(&handle, name)); in DeleteFile()
224 Accessor acc(GetSelf().GetHandleTable(), handle); in DeleteFile()
229 … NN_UTIL_RETURN_IF_FAILED(acc->DeleteFile(transaction, GetSelf().GetPathString(Move(path)))); in DeleteFile()
236 ArchiveName name = GetSelf().GetArchiveName(path); in DeleteDirectory()
242 NN_UTIL_RETURN_IF_FAILED(GetSelf().GetArchiveHandle(&handle, name)); in DeleteDirectory()
244 Accessor acc(GetSelf().GetHandleTable(), handle); in DeleteDirectory()
249 … NN_UTIL_RETURN_IF_FAILED(acc->DeleteDirectory(transaction, GetSelf().GetPathString(Move(path)))); in DeleteDirectory()
256 ArchiveName name = GetSelf().GetArchiveName(path); in DeleteDirectoryRecursively()
262 NN_UTIL_RETURN_IF_FAILED(GetSelf().GetArchiveHandle(&handle, name)); in DeleteDirectoryRecursively()
264 Accessor acc(GetSelf().GetHandleTable(), handle); in DeleteDirectoryRecursively()
269 …NN_UTIL_RETURN_IF_FAILED(acc->DeleteDirectoryRecursively(transaction, GetSelf().GetPathString(Move… in DeleteDirectoryRecursively()
276 ArchiveName name = GetSelf().GetArchiveName(path); in CreateFile()
282 NN_UTIL_RETURN_IF_FAILED(GetSelf().GetArchiveHandle(&handle, name)); in CreateFile()
284 Accessor acc(GetSelf().GetHandleTable(), handle); in CreateFile()
289 …NN_UTIL_RETURN_IF_FAILED(acc->CreateFile(transaction, GetSelf().GetPathString(Move(path)), attribu… in CreateFile()
296 ArchiveName name = GetSelf().GetArchiveName(path); in CreateDirectory()
302 NN_UTIL_RETURN_IF_FAILED(GetSelf().GetArchiveHandle(&handle, name)); in CreateDirectory()
304 Accessor acc(GetSelf().GetHandleTable(), handle); in CreateDirectory()
309 …NN_UTIL_RETURN_IF_FAILED(acc->CreateDirectory(transaction, GetSelf().GetPathString(Move(path)), at… in CreateDirectory()
318 ArchiveName name = GetSelf().GetArchiveName(oldPath); in RenameFile()
323 NN_UTIL_RETURN_IF_FAILED(GetSelf().GetArchiveHandle(&handle1, name)); in RenameFile()
326 ArchiveName name = GetSelf().GetArchiveName(newPath); in RenameFile()
331 NN_UTIL_RETURN_IF_FAILED(GetSelf().GetArchiveHandle(&handle2, name)); in RenameFile()
338 Accessor acc(GetSelf().GetHandleTable(), handle1); in RenameFile()
343 …N_UTIL_RETURN_IF_FAILED(acc->RenameFile(transaction, GetSelf().GetPathString(Move(oldPath)), GetSe… in RenameFile()
352 ArchiveName name = GetSelf().GetArchiveName(oldPath); in RenameDirectory()
357 NN_UTIL_RETURN_IF_FAILED(GetSelf().GetArchiveHandle(&handle1, name)); in RenameDirectory()
360 ArchiveName name = GetSelf().GetArchiveName(newPath); in RenameDirectory()
365 NN_UTIL_RETURN_IF_FAILED(GetSelf().GetArchiveHandle(&handle2, name)); in RenameDirectory()
372 Accessor acc(GetSelf().GetHandleTable(), handle1); in RenameDirectory()
377 …L_RETURN_IF_FAILED(acc->RenameDirectory(transaction, GetSelf().GetPathString(Move(oldPath)), GetSe… in RenameDirectory()
384 ArchiveName name = GetSelf().GetArchiveName(path); in GetPathMark()
390 NN_UTIL_RETURN_IF_FAILED(GetSelf().GetArchiveHandle(&handle, name)); in GetPathMark()
392 Accessor acc(GetSelf().GetHandleTable(), handle); in GetPathMark()
397 … NN_UTIL_RETURN_IF_FAILED(acc->GetPathMark( pathMark, GetSelf().GetPathString(Move(path)))); in GetPathMark()